The permeation capability of Pd H2 is not the strongest among metals. It has been just lately indicated that vanadium group metals, V, Nb, and Ta, have diverse bcc lattice constructions, greater H2 permeability and mechanical strength, and weaker H2 dissociation and adsorption skill than Pd [sixty three]. On the other hand, a compact oxide layer forms on the surface, avoiding H2 permeation. Due to this fact, the H2 permeation amount of The skinny membrane isn't very high, Even though vanadium group metals have a strong lattice H2 permeation capability. In addition to this, these metals are more susceptive to H2 embrittlement than Pd. A beneficial strategy toward this problem was depositing an especially slim Pd layer plated on each side in the vanadium group metals to variety symmetric composite membranes. In this way, the H2 adsorption and dissociation potential on the Pd membrane was combined with the H2 permeation capability with the vanadium team metals, reducing the whole Value. Dolan et al. [64] prepared a Pd-coated vanadium membrane which has a tubular construction, and this unveiled a superior H2 permeability and steadiness, ideal for H2 separation for gasoline mobile vehicles. Dimensions-sieving glassy polymer membranes can different H2 on The idea of its little size. Alternatively, reverse-selective rubbery polymers can expedite the passage and, hence, elimination of CO2 as a consequence of its somewhat substantial solubility in this kind of membranes on your own or together with dissociative chemical reactions. Transition-metal membranes and their alloys can adsorb H2 molecules, dissociate the molecules into H atoms for transport via interstitial web pages, and subsequently recombine the H atoms to variety molecular H2 again on the alternative membrane facet.

The advance of process flow based on standard PSA is an important analysis way for expanding the H2 purity and recovery charge. Vacuum PSA (VPSA) can forcibly desorb impurities with a strong adsorption ability from adsorbents by way of vacuum pumping so that you can regenerate adsorbents. You et al. [forty eight] confirmed which the VPSA and PSA could deliver H2 with an analogous purity level under the same conditions, however the recovery price was elevated by about ten% for the duration of VPSA. Besides this, Lopes et al. [49] carried out an experiment on fast VPSA (RVPSA), and the results illustrated that RVPSA was in a position to improve the H2 yield by practically 410% in contrast with PSA.
